What Is Pressure Treated Wood?

January 27, 2020 by Curtis Lumber & Plywood

Pressure treated wood is wood that has undergone a special process to make it more durable and less susceptible to decay, insect infestation, mold, and water damage. Top Uses of Marine Grade Plywood

January 20, 2020 by Curtis Lumber & Plywood

Marine Grade Plywood is widely viewed as being one of the strongest and most durable types of wood, according to the APA (The Engineered Wood Association).
